Understanding the Posture-Hormone Connection in Midlife Weight Gain

As the expert behind CFP Weight Loss, I've seen countless women aged 45-54 struggle with unexplained weight gain. The question of whether it's posture or hormone related is common, and the answer is often both. Poor posture from desk work or joint pain compresses the spine and restricts breathing, which raises cortisol levels. Elevated cortisol directly disrupts estrogen and insulin balance, making fat storage around the midsection almost automatic during perimenopause.

In my methodology outlined in The CFP Reset, we measure thoracic kyphosis and forward head posture because every 10 degrees of slouching can increase inflammatory markers by 15-20%. This isn't just aesthetic—it's metabolic. When your diaphragm can't fully expand, oxygen delivery drops, slowing thyroid function and worsening the very hormonal changes making weight harder to lose.

How Gut Health Ties Into Inflammation and Hormonal Imbalance

Gut health is the hidden connector. Chronic poor posture reduces vagus nerve signaling, which impairs gut motility. This leads to leaky gut, where bacterial fragments enter the bloodstream and trigger systemic inflammation. Inflammation then blocks hormone receptors, particularly for insulin and leptin, creating the cycle that defeats every diet you've tried before.

Studies show women with higher C-reactive protein (inflammation marker) levels over 3 mg/L store 30% more visceral fat despite similar calorie intake. In CFP Weight Loss programs, we target this by restoring posture while rebuilding the microbiome. Simple daily practices like 10-minute posture resets combined with fermented foods and fiber intake of 30 grams daily can lower inflammation in 4-6 weeks, improving blood pressure and blood sugar control without complex meal plans.

Practical Steps to Address All Three Factors Simultaneously

Begin with a 5-minute daily wall angel exercise to correct posture—no gym membership needed. Pair this with anti-inflammatory eating: focus on omega-3s from salmon or walnuts (2-3 servings weekly) to support hormone production. For gut repair, incorporate bone broth or collagen peptides, which strengthen intestinal lining and reduce joint pain that makes movement feel impossible.

Track your waist-to-hip ratio weekly instead of scale weight. A drop of even 1 inch often signals reduced inflammation and better hormone function.
